Jump to content
We've recently updated our Privacy Statement, available here ×

Deploying JasperServerPortlet.war in Liferay


csrnivas

Recommended Posts

Hi All,

I'm new to Jasper & Liferay. I'm trying to deploy Jasper Server Portlet.war in the liferay tomcat bundle.

liferay-portal-5.2.3 tomcat-5.5.27. I'm able to display the repository & reports available in that. while displaying a report i'm not able to see the exporter icons on the report page (PDF, CSV etc.) . I have gone thru the different options given in google. But i'm unable to resolve. I'm struct at that point.  I have given the console output. Plz do the needful ASAP.

Regards,

Srini

 

 

Code:
Loading jar:file:/E:/Program%20Files/liferay-portal-5.2.3/tomcat-5.5.27/webapps/ROOT/WEB-INF/lib/portal-impl.jar!/content-types.properties06:01:34,953 INFO  [PluginPackageUtil:1347] Checking for available updatesnet.sf.jasperreports.engine.JRException: No input source supplied to the exporter.        at net.sf.jasperreports.engine.JRAbstractExporter.setInput(JRAbstractExporter.java:605)        at net.sf.jasperreports.engine.export.JRHtmlExporter.exportReport(JRHtmlExporter.java:216)        at com.jaspersoft.jasperserver.portlet.image.ImageServlet.doGet(UnknownSource)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:627)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:269)        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)        at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:213)        at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:172)        at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:127)        at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:117)        at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:108)        at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:174)        at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:875)        at org.apache.coyote.http11.Http11BaseProtocol$Http11ConnectionHandler.processConnection(Http11BaseProtocol.java:665)        at org.apache.tomcat.util.net.PoolTcpEndpoint.processSocket(PoolTcpEndpoint.java:528)        at org.apache.tomcat.util.net.LeaderFollowerWorkerThread.runIt(LeaderFollowerWorkerThread.java:81)        at org.apache.tomcat.util.threads.ThreadPool$ControlRunnable.run(ThreadPool.java:689)        at java.lang.Thread.run(Thread.java:595)06:02:02,109 INFO  [PluginPackageUtil:1153] Reloading repositoriesnet.sf.jasperreports.engine.JRException: Page index out of range : 0 of -1        at net.sf.jasperreports.engine.JRAbstractExporter.setPageRange(JRAbstractExporter.java:676)        at net.sf.jasperreports.engine.export.JRHtmlExporter.exportReport(JRHtmlExporter.java:226)        at com.jaspersoft.jasperserver.portlet.controller.JSPortletViewController.getReport(Unknown Source)        at com.jaspersoft.jasperserver.portlet.controller.JSPortletViewController.handleRenderRequest(Unknown Source)        at org.springframework.web.portlet.mvc.SimpleControllerHandlerAdapter.handleRender(SimpleControllerHandlerAdapter.java:46)        at org.springframework.web.portlet.DispatcherPortlet.doRenderService(DispatcherPortlet.java:705)        at org.springframework.web.portlet.FrameworkPortlet.processRequest(FrameworkPortlet.java:420)        at org.springframework.web.portlet.FrameworkPortlet.doDispatch(FrameworkPortlet.java:391)        at javax.portlet.GenericPortlet.render(GenericPortlet.java:233)        at com.sun.portal.portletcontainer.appengine.filter.FilterChainImpl.doFilter(FilterChainImpl.java:126)        at com.liferay.portal.kernel.portlet.PortletFilterUtil.doFilter(PortletFilterUtil.java:69)        at com.liferay.portal.kernel.servlet.PortletServlet.service(PortletServlet.java:100)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:269)        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)        at org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cher.java:679)        at org.apache.catalina.core.ApplicationDispatcher.doInclude(ApplicationDispatcher.java:584)        at org.apache.catalina.core.ApplicationDispatcher.include(ApplicationDispatcher.java:497)        at com.liferay.portlet.InvokerPortletImpl.invoke(InvokerPortletImpl.java:618)        at com.liferay.portlet.InvokerPortletImpl.invokeRender(InvokerPortletImpl.java:700)        at com.liferay.portlet.InvokerPortletImpl.render(InvokerPortletImpl.java:419)        at org.apache.jsp.html.portal.render_005fportlet_jsp._jspService(Unknown Source)        at org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:98)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)        at org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:331)        at org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:329)        at org.apache.jasper.servlet.JspServlet.service(JspServlet.java:265)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:269)        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)        at org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cher.java:679)        at org.apache.catalina.core.ApplicationDispatcher.doInclude(ApplicationDispatcher.java:584)        at org.apache.catalina.core.ApplicationDispatcher.include(ApplicationDispatcher.java:497)        at com.liferay.portal.util.PortalImpl.renderPortlet(PortalImpl.java:2884)        at com.liferay.portal.util.PortalUtil.renderPortlet(PortalUtil.java:897)        at com.liferay.portlet.layoutconfiguration.util.RuntimePortletUtil.processPortlet(RuntimePortletUtil.java:170)        at com.liferay.portlet.layoutconfiguration.util.RuntimePortletUtil.processPortlet(RuntimePortletUtil.java:103)        at com.liferay.portlet.layoutconfiguration.util.RuntimePortletUtil.processTemplate(RuntimePortletUtil.java:281)        at com.liferay.portlet.layoutconfiguration.util.RuntimePortletUtil.processTemplate(RuntimePortletUtil.java:190)        at org.apache.jsp.html.portal.layout.view.portlet_jsp._jspService(Unknown Source)        at org.apache.jasper.runtime.HttpJspBase.service(HttpJspBase.java:98)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)        at org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:331)        at org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:329)        at org.apache.jasper.servlet.JspServlet.service(JspServlet.java:265)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:269)        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)        at org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cher.java:679)        at org.apache.catalina.core.ApplicationDispatcher.doInclude(ApplicationDispatcher.java:584)        at org.apache.catalina.core.ApplicationDispatcher.include(ApplicationDispatcher.java:497)        at com.liferay.portal.action.LayoutAction.includeLayoutContent(LayoutAction.java:294)        at com.liferay.portal.action.LayoutAction.processLayout(LayoutAction.java:471)        at com.liferay.portal.action.LayoutAction.execute(LayoutAction.java:195)        at org.apache.struts.action.RequestProcessor.processActionPerform(RequestProcessor.java:431)        at org.apache.struts.action.RequestProcessor.process(RequestProcessor.java:236)        at com.liferay.portal.struts.PortalRequestProcessor.process(PortalRequestProcessor.java:157)        at org.apache.struts.action.ActionServlet.process(ActionServlet.java:1196)        at org.apache.struts.action.ActionServlet.doGet(ActionServlet.java:414)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:627)        at com.liferay.portal.servlet.MainServlet.callParentService(MainServlet.java:608)        at com.liferay.portal.servlet.MainServlet.service(MainServlet.java:846)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:269)        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)        at org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cher.java:679)        at org.apache.catalina.core.ApplicationDispatcher.processRequest(ApplicationDispatcher.java:461)        at org.apache.catalina.core.ApplicationDispatcher.doForward(ApplicationDispatcher.java:399)        at org.apache.catalina.core.ApplicationDispatcher.forward(ApplicationDispatcher.java:301)        at com.liferay.portal.servlet.FriendlyURLServlet.service(FriendlyURLServlet.java:143)        at javax.servlet.http.HttpServlet.service(HttpServlet.java:729)        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:269)        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)        at com.liferay.portal.kernel.servlet.BaseFilter.processFilter(BaseFilter.java:154)        at com.liferay.portal.servlet.filters.strip.StripFilter.processFilter(StripFilter.java:142)        at com.liferay.portal.kernel.servlet.BaseFilter.doFilter(BaseFilter.java:91)        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:215)        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)        at com.liferay.portal.kernel.servlet.BaseFilter.processFilter(BaseFilter.java:154)        at com.liferay.portal.kernel.servlet.BaseFilter.doFilter(BaseFilter.java:94)        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:215)        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:188)        at com.liferay.portal.kernel.servlet.BaseFilter.processFilter(BaseFilter.java:154)
Link to comment
Share on other sites

  • Replies 1
  • Created
  • Last Reply

Top Posters In This Topic

Top Posters In This Topic

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

×
×
  • Create New...